The Made Easy Coaching Institute invites applications for the Made Easy National Scholarship Test (NST) from GATE and ESE aspirants. The scholarship provides a 10%-100% refund on the fees for the GATE and ESE coaching at the institute. The scholarship aims to inspire and support the economically weak talented students to achieve their dream careers by overcoming all the financial hurdles. The Made Easy National Scholarship Test is conducted in various cities across India and the syllabus for the test is similar to the syllabus for the GATE examination.

Made Easy Scholarship Key Details

There are 2 NST tests conducted every year. The first NST test is done for the batch starting in December and the second NST is done for the batch starting in April. 

The test centers for NST-1 

  • Delhi, Noida, Bhopal, Bhubaneswar, Hyderabad, Indore, Jaipur, Kolkata, Lucknow, Patna, and Pune.

The test centers for NST-2 

  • Agra, Ahmedabad, Allahabad, Amravati, Bangalore, Bhilai, Bhopal, Bhubaneswar, Chandigarh, Chennai, Dehradun, Delhi, Dhanbad, Ghaziabad, Gorakhpur, Greater Noida, Gurgaon, Gwalior, Hyderabad, Indore, Jabalpur, Jaipur, Jalandhar, Jhansi, Jodhpur, Kanpur, Kochi, Kolkata, Lucknow, Mumbai, Nagpur, Noida, Patna, Pune, Ranchi, Roorkee, Tirupati, Varanasi, Vijayawada, Visakhapatnam, and Warangal.

The students applying for the NST can opt either for an Aptitude-based paper or a Technical-based paper. The NST test consists of 50 questions of 2 marks each for a total of 100 marks. The time duration of the NST test is 60 minutes with a negative marking of 0.66 marks for each wrong answer.

Made Easy Scholarship Eligibility Criteria

The eligibility criteria to be fulfilled in order to apply for the Made Easy scholarship are given below.

  • The applicant should have an engineering degree and should be willing to prepare for the GATE and ESE 2023.
  • Final year engineering students can also apply for the scholarship.

Made Easy Scholarship Rewards and Benefits

The Made Easy scholarship offers 10% to 100% financial assistance on the tuition fees paid to the institute. A total of 3000 scholarships are awarded each year to the deserving students. The financial assistance is different for the different categories of students based on the grades he/ she scores. Category A candidates are the students with the highest grades and Category E candidates are the students with the least grades. The detailed scholarship benefits offered by the Made Easy Scholarship are listed below:

Category Scholarship Benefits

Category A

  • 100% refund in tuition fees.
  • 35 scholarships provided through NST-1.
  • 70 scholarships provided through NST-2.

Category B

  • 75% refund in tuition fees.
  • 50 scholarships provided through NST-1.
  • 100 scholarships provided through NST-2.

Category C

  • 50% refund in tuition fees.
  • 75 scholarships provided through NST-1.
  • 150 scholarships provided through NST-2.

Category D

  • 25% refund in tuition fees.
  • 200 scholarships provided through NST-1.
  • 400 scholarships provided through NST-2.

Category E

  • 10% refund in tuition fees.
  • 640 scholarships provided through NST-1.
  • 1280 scholarships provided through NST-2.

Made Easy Scholarship Application Process

The Made Easy scholarship test application is done online. The step-wise application process is given below:

  1. Applicants should visit the Made Easy NST official page.
  2. He/ she should click on the ‘Registration’ tab on the homepage and fill in the Made Easy scholarship online registration form.
  3. The applicant should select the category, test center, and stream.
  4. The candidate should enter all the required details such as personal details, academic details, and address.
  5. The student should then upload a recent passport size photograph and signature in the prescribed format.
  6. He/ she should check the box of declaration and proceed to click on ‘Save and Continue’.
  7. The candidate should then pay the application fee of INR 200 through Net banking, Credit card, or Debit card.
  8. The login credentials are sent to the applicant’s registered email address.
  9. Finally, the candidate should log in to the portal and download the admit card for the Made Easy National Scholarship Test.
  10. The venue and timing of the NST will be mentioned in the admit card.
  11. The applicant should produce the admit card along with a valid photo ID proof to enter the NST examination hall.

Made Easy Scholarship Terms and Conditions

The terms and conditions for the Made Easy Scholarship are listed below:

  • The scholarships are distributed proportionally among the different branches such as CE/ ME/ CS/ EC/ EE depending on the number of students taking the NST test from each branch.
  • The various parameters for the scholarship selection are the Made Easy National Scholarship Test question paper type chosen by the candidate (Aptitude/ Technical), stream-wise number of students appeared for the NST exam, and stream-wise cut-off marks scored by the candidates.
  • The Made Easy NST scholarship is applicable to Long-Term classroom courses for GATE and ESE.
  • Online courses, Postal courses, Test series, and any other short-term courses are not eligible for the scholarship.
  • The scholarship provided is payable only on the tuition fees of the classroom course and not on admission charges, study material, and books fee.
  • The benefits offered by the scholarship are tentative and can be changed at the discretion of the scholarship provider. Made Easy reserves all rights for alterations and the decision taken by the management is final.
  • NST-1 and NST-2 scholarship is applicable to the batches commencing from March 1st to 31st May.
  • Ex- Made Easy and Non-Made Easy candidates can appear for the NST examination.
  • Ex- Made Easy candidates include the students who were previously enrolled in classroom courses such as GATE, ESE+GATE+PSUs, Super Talent, GS, Mains, and Rank Improvement batches.
  • If the student is availing any other discount (Early bird discount, Promotional discount, etc.) other than the scholarship discount, then the discount which is higher is applicable.
  • The scholarship provided is strictly for the candidate who is listed in the NST-2 merit list and it cannot be transferred to any other candidate under any circumstances.
  • If the details entered by any applicant is found to be fake or invalid, then his/ her scholarship is canceled.
  • As the number of seats available is limited, the interested candidates are advised to take prior admission.
  • The students should take a copy of the NST scorecard at the time of admission to claim for the scholarship.
  • The NST Registration fee is non-refundable.
